Seasons

At times, you may want to discuss what you do in the seasons.

  • l'été (summer)

  • l'automne (fall, autumn)

  • l'hiver (winter)

  • le printemps (spring)

To inquire and receive information about the season, use the following: Quelle saison est-ce? (What's the season?) C'est … (It's …)

The preposition en is used to express “in” with all the seasons, except with printemps, when the contraction au (à + le) is used:

  • en été (in the summer)

  • en automne (in the fall)

  • en hiver (in the winter)

  • au printemps (in the spring)
